Our Gate Installation Services in Grapevine
Swing Gate Installation
Swing gates dominate Grapevine’s 1990s and 2000s master-planned subdivisions — single and dual-leaf ornamental iron designs, often HOA-mandated to match community entry standards. But Grapevine’s Blackland Prairie clay doesn’t forgive poor post work. We’ve replaced too many “professional” installations where posts were set in shallow concrete without gravel drainage, heaving out of plumb within a single wet season and burning out the opener from constant strain. When we install a swing gate in Grapevine, we dig deep footings below the clay’s active zone and use expanded-base concrete piers that resist the seasonal swell-shrink cycle. Sliding Gate Installation
Townhome developments and alley-load properties near Grapevine’s historic downtown and along the SH 121 corridor don’t have the clearance for swing gates. Vehicles park tight. Delivery trucks need access. We install sliding and cantilever gates with low-headroom track systems that clear parked cars by inches, not feet — designs that require precise measurement and on-site welding to fit irregular pavement grades. Security Gate Installation
Grapevine’s proximity to DFW Airport created a parallel belt of commercial and light industrial properties along SH 114 and SH 121 — warehouses, aviation-related businesses, and mixed-use developments that need controlled access, not just decorative barriers. We install security gates with integrated access control: keypad entry, card readers, telephone entry systems, and LiftMaster commercial operators rated for high-cycle use. These aren’t residential systems scaled up; they’re purpose-built for gates that open fifty times daily, with safety loops and photo eyes that meet commercial liability requirements. Pedestrian Gate Installation
HOA communities throughout 76051 require pedestrian gates that match driveway gate aesthetics while meeting pool safety or perimeter security codes. We fabricate and install walk-through gates in ornamental iron, aluminum, and steel — with self-closing hinges, mag locks, or keypad access as the application demands. In Grapevine’s lakeside subdivisions, we specify stainless steel or marine-grade hardware even on pedestrian gates, because the localized humidity microclimate accelerates rust formation noticeably faster than properties just a few miles inland.

Common Gate Installation Problems We See in Grapevine Homes
- Clay soil heave throws posts out of plumb within months. Grapevine’s Blackland Prairie clay expands and contracts dramatically between summer drought and spring rains. Gates installed with standard post depths and no drainage layer tilt, bind, and eventually fail. We set posts below the active clay zone with gravel backfill — a detail that costs more upfront, eliminates callbacks.
- Lake humidity accelerates rust 5–8 years ahead of inland properties. Gate posts in lakeside subdivisions backing Grapevine Lake’s coves show rust-through on hinges and operator mounting brackets far sooner than comparable iron gates in drier neighborhoods. We recognize this pattern immediately when dispatched to 76051 addresses near the water, and we specify stainless steel hardware and galvanized or powder-coated mounting systems.
- Original Apollo operators from the 1990s–2000s build-out are failing simultaneously. Grapevine’s rapid residential development created a dense belt of automated gates now hitting the 20-to-30-year replacement cycle. We upgrade these to current LiftMaster or FAAC systems, often reusing sound gate structures while replacing only the operator and safety components.
- Tight alley access demands sliding or cantilever designs. Townhome and dense single-family developments near Grapevine’s core have driveway widths and alley clearances that make swing gates impractical or unsafe. We measure on-site and fabricate low-profile sliding systems that work within the actual constraints, not the theoretical ones.
Pricing for Gate Installation in Grapevine, TX
| Gate Type | Typical Range in Grapevine |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Single swing driveway gate (aluminum/steel) | $2,800–$4,200 | Includes standard LiftMaster or FAAC operator |
| Dual swing driveway gate (ornamental iron) | $4,500–$6,500 | HOA-mandated styles; post depth critical in clay soil |
| Sliding/cantilever gate | $3,800–$6,000 | Custom track fabrication for tight clearances |
| Pedestrian/walk-through gate | $1,200–$2,400 | Self-closing, keyed, or access-controlled options |
| Security/commercial gate with access control | $5,500–$9,500 | Includes keypad/card reader/telephone entry programming |
What moves a Grapevine project toward the higher end: deep post footings for clay soil conditions, stainless or marine-grade hardware for lakeside properties, custom fabrication for irregular sites, and access control integration. Blackland Prairie clay swells when wet and shrinks when dry, exerting tremendous pressure on shallow post footings. Grapevine’s seasonal rainfall pattern — spring storms followed by summer drought — creates repeated heave cycles that tilt posts within months if they’re not set below the active clay zone with proper drainage. Most residential swing gate installations in Grapevine complete in one to two days: day one for post setting and concrete curing, day two for gate hanging, operator mounting, and safety system programming. Clay soil conditions may extend post-curing time; lakeside properties may require additional corrosion-protection steps. Commercial or HOA entry systems with integrated access control typically run two to three days. We don’t leave until the gate operates correctly and you’ve been walked through the controls.
